Java 构建android应用程序并在设备上运行它将在哪个文件夹中安装应用程序
我正在开发一个小型Android应用程序,它进展顺利。当我运行应用程序时,我会在物理设备(HTC ONE)上运行。当我运行应用程序时,这是运行/控制台上的输出Java 构建android应用程序并在设备上运行它将在哪个文件夹中安装应用程序,java,android,file,installation,directory,Java,Android,File,Installation,Directory,我正在开发一个小型Android应用程序,它进展顺利。当我运行应用程序时,我会在物理设备(HTC ONE)上运行。当我运行应用程序时,这是运行/控制台上的输出 Uploading file local path: E:\workspace\TestApp\app\build\outputs\apk\app-debug.apk remote path: /data/local/tmp/com.giznaj.TestApp Installing com.giznaj.TestApp
Uploading file
local path: E:\workspace\TestApp\app\build\outputs\apk\app-debug.apk
remote path: /data/local/tmp/com.giznaj.TestApp
Installing com.giznaj.TestApp
DEVICE SHELL COMMAND: pm install -r "/data/local/tmp/com.giznaj.TestApp"
pkg: /data/local/tmp/com.giznaj.TestApp
Success
当应用程序运行时,我打开资源管理器(显示隐藏的文件),我一辈子都找不到这个文件夹/文件
我查找文件夹的原因是,我可以打开应用程序正在创建的文本文件。我想检查内容,因为我很难使用应用程序打开它。我在资源管理器中找到了文件夹:
PC\HTC One\Internal storage\Android\data\com.giznaj.TestApp仅供参考,Android不允许您仅在安装APK的位置创建文件。你能澄清你的问题吗?你在找什么?数据库?一个简单的文本文件?图像?它们存储在不同的目录中(默认情况下)。查看您的代码会有所帮助。第一个问题:为什么我不能在资源管理器中查看文件夹(上面列出的)?现在如何显示我的代码?它说它太长了。当您在Android Studio中运行应用程序,并且选择在设备上运行应用程序(如我在开始问题中提到的)时,我只尝试显示一种方法。应用程序在设备上的安装位置是哪里?你似乎无法控制它在哪里。如果我从控制台查看路径,你会认为你可以找到它,但我找不到。我甚至显示隐藏的文件。